Amazon Bedrock has introduced substantial price reductions for the OpenAI GPT-5.6 Sol model, following earlier promotional adjustments applied to the Terra and Luna variants. Enterprise customers and developers utilizing the AWS managed artificial intelligence service can now access the advanced model at significantly lower costs, expanding the financial viability of running continuous, high-volume computational pipelines and multi-tiered agentic applications.
Restructured Token Pricing and Cost Adjustments
Under the updated pricing structure, OpenAI GPT-5.6 Sol is available at reduced rates for both input and output processing across supported deployment environments. The promotional rates bring the operational expenditure down to competitive thresholds for organizations scaling heavy research projects and production-grade software engineering assistants.
- Input Token Cost: $4 per million input tokens, representing a 20.0% decrease from previous pricing tiers.
- Output Token Cost: $20 per million output tokens, marking a 33.3% reduction in generation expenses.
- Promotion Duration: This promotional pricing structure is guaranteed to remain active at least through November 21, 2026.
Enabling Advanced Workloads and Agentic Capabilities
The reduction in API expenditure arrives as development teams increasingly pivot toward sophisticated, autonomous architectures. Building autonomous coding agents, executing intricate multi-step analytical routines, and deploying deep research workflows typically demand vast token consumption, making cost efficiency a primary bottleneck for enterprise adoption.
Because GPT-5.6 Sol delivers state-of-the-art performance metrics on standardized agentic coding benchmarks, the lower price point directly addresses the economic challenges of sustained execution. Organizations can now allocate greater budgetary headroom to experimental scaling and iterative refinement of production models that are already operational.
